Frequently Asked Questions about Lakewood Heights
What type of rentals are currently available in Lakewood Heights?
There are currently 146 Apartments for Rent in Lakewood Heights, GA with pricing that ranges from $200 to $6,000. There are also 191 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Lakewood Heights ranging from $574 to $9,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Lakewood Heights?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Lakewood Heights ranges from $574 to $9,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,272.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Lakewood Heights?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Lakewood Heights range from $1,100 to $4,000,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$574 to $9,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,095 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,300.
